WebJan 10, 2024 · 3. Calf Raises. Calf raises “help support the posterior knee,” or the muscles in the back of your knee, Anastasio said. To do calf raises, stand up straight with your feet next to each other. Then, raise yourself up by putting weight on the balls of your feet. You can make it more difficult by doing one leg at a time. A person should apply ice to the hyperextended knee for about 15 ... change azure devops themeWebNov 4, 2024 · Kneeling hip flexor stretch What this helps: The stretch targets muscles across your hip and knee joints. Kneel on one knee, with your other leg in front of you at a 90-degree angle. Lean forward, bending your front knee slightly until a stretch is felt from the hip to the knee on the knee-down leg. Hold for 30 seconds.
